Buyer’s Guide: 3 Things to Check Before Buying Car Parts In Des Moines Iowa
Whether you’re a B2B buyer sourcing reliable components for your auto repair shop or a passionate car enthusiast restoring your dream vehicle, finding the right car parts in Des Moines, Iowa, is critical to performance, safety, and long-term reliability. With a variety of suppliers, from aftermarket specialists to OEM dealers, making the right choice requires due diligence. Here are three essential factors to consider before purchasing car parts in Des Moines, Iowa.
1. Verify Authenticity and Quality Standards
Not all car parts are created equal. When buying car parts in Des Moines, Iowa, always confirm whether the parts are genuine OEM (Original Equipment Manufacturer), certified aftermarket, or low-cost replicas. OEM parts are guaranteed to meet the specifications of your vehicle’s make and model, ensuring seamless integration and optimal performance. For aftermarket options, look for certifications from reputable organizations such as CAPA (Certified Automotive Parts Association) or ISO standards. Reputable local suppliers in Des Moines will provide documentation, part numbers, and manufacturer details—don’t hesitate to ask for proof of authenticity, especially for critical components like brakes, suspension, or engine parts.
2. Check Local Supplier Reputation and Inventory Availability
Des Moines is home to a growing network of auto parts distributors, repair centers, and specialty shops. Before making a purchase, research the supplier’s reputation through online reviews, Better Business Bureau ratings, and testimonials from other professional mechanics or car clubs. A trusted local supplier should offer consistent inventory, knowledgeable staff, and the ability to order hard-to-find parts if needed. For B2B buyers, inquire about bulk pricing, delivery timelines, and return policies. Enthusiasts may also appreciate shops that specialize in performance, classic, or imported vehicle parts—ensuring you get exactly what your project requires.
3. Confirm Compatibility with Your Vehicle
Even high-quality parts are useless if they don’t fit. Always double-check part compatibility with your vehicle’s year, make, model, engine type, and trim level. Many issues arise from assuming interchangeability between similar models or overlooking regional variations (especially with emissions or climate-specific parts). Use your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) when possible—many top suppliers in Des Moines offer VIN-based lookup tools to ensure a perfect fit. If purchasing performance or upgraded parts, confirm whether modifications to your existing system are required and if professional installation is recommended.
